Eye Color Hair Color Blue Gray Green Brown Marginal Total Blond 42 5 21 10 78 Red 12 22 19 12 65 Brown 22 5 12 34 73 Black 9 3 11 64 87 Marginal Total 85 35 63 120 303 As part of a class project, a university student surveyed students in the cafeteria to look for a relationship between the students’ eye color and hair color. The table contains the survey results. The percentage of the sample population with brown eyes and black hair is larger than the percentage of the sample population with blue eyes and black hair by percentage points. (Round off your answer to the nearest whole number.)
What do you think this answer would be?
total = 303 to find the number of people with brown eyes + black hair look for the intersection of the brown eyes and black hair column/row to find the number of people with blue eyes + black hair look for the intersection of the blue eyes and black hair column/row then divide both those quantities by 303, multiply by 100 to convert to a percentage, then find the difference as indicated by the problem
